Critical Care Imaging Interpretation is organized by Lightbox Radiology Education. This Onsite medical conference will be held from Jun 28 - Jul 02, 2021, at Hilton Fiji Beach Resort and Spa, Sigatoka, Nadroga-Navosa, Fiji.
Target Audience:
ICU physicians, Emergency physicians, ICU & Emergency Registrars, Radiographers. It is assumed participants have at least a basic understanding of imaging interpretation or have attended Chest X-Ray, Emergency X-Ray or Acute Medical & Surgical CT Interpretation Courses in the past.

Description:
A comprehensive overview of X-Ray, Ultrasound, CT and MRI imaging interpretation of commonly encountered disease in the critical care setting. Each module comprises a lecture followed by quizzes and an interactive case review session across X-Ray, Ultrasound, CT and MRI to consolidate fundamental principles of imaging interpretation.
This course has been designed for radiology registrars, emergency and ICU physicians, surgical registrars, junior doctors and radiographers.
Course Curriculum:
MODULE 1: IMAGING OF THE BRAIN & SKULL
CT & MRI: Haemorrhage, Herniation, DAI, Infarction + infection
MODULE 2: IMAGING OF THE CHEST X-Ray, Ultrasound, + CT (Part 1): Cardiomediastinum
MODULE 3: IMAGING OF THE CHEST X-Ray, Ultrasound, + CT (Part 2): Airways, Lungs + Pleura
MODULE 4: IMAGING OF THE ABDOMEN/PELVIS – X-Ray, Ultrasound, CT + MRI (Part 1): Solid Viscera
MODULE 5: IMAGING OF THE ABDOMEN/PELVIS X-Ray, Ultrasound, CT + MRI (Part 2): Hollow Viscera, Vessels,
Retroperitoneum + Nodes
